Mike Amiri

Mike Amiri is an Iranian-American fashion designer. He began his career handcrafting stage pieces for iconic musicians. His rock ‘n’ rock aesthetic led him to design an exclusive capsule collection for the LA-concept store, Maxfield,[1] marking the launch of his eponymous luxury fashion line, AMIRI, in 2014.

With that debut collection, Amiri established a distinct design signature with his deconstructed, hand-embellished denim jeans, leather jackets, grungy flannel shirting and graphic tee-shirts. The designer's early DIY sensibility evolved into a studied and distinct savoir-faire, and today, his menswear and womenswear lines are revered for their refined sense of craftsmanship and recognized for embodying the glamorous ethos of LA's authentic streetwear culture.[2]

Amiri currently presents a collection bi-annually at Paris Fashion Week and the ready-to-wear, shoes and accessories are available from some of the most renowned retailers worldwide, such as Bergdorf Goodman in New York, Galeries Lafayette in Paris,[3] Selfridges in London and Joyce in Hong Kong.

In 2020, the opening of the L.A. flagship store on Rodeo Drive, Beverly Hills, set the tone for the brand’s most immersive experience, offering up an authentic translation of the Californian lifestyle and a relaxed expression of modern luxury. In 2021, AMIRI stores Las Vegas, New York, and Miami followed suit, with Asia locales to open in 2022.[4]

Since 2018, Mike Amiri has been a member of the CFDA,[5] when he was nominated for the Swarovski Award for Emerging Talent at the CFDA Fashion Awards. That same year, he was honored with the Emerging Talent Award at the Footwear News Achievement Awards. In 2019 and 2021, Mike Amiri was nominated for the Menswear Designer of the Year at the CFDA Fashion Awards.
